Output 93500a0dcfb37836f872c6ce36a984603a3df3d14103b146caa788d856281a39:0

value
102720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d52950fed29a09fbc45e45ef75f46f8b5839dfe OP_EQUAL
address
3MsGBrZS3jTx34Q1H4P2UpRpEBRhpBrRBD
transaction
93500a0dcfb37836f872c6ce36a984603a3df3d14103b146caa788d856281a39
confirmations
192383
spent
true